Overview

As a Pega Bsuiness Systems Analyst III, you will deliver strategic insight into business systems through complex analysis, reporting, and operational activities. Serves as a technical expert on system usage and performance. Determines business requirements and implements appropriate specifications, monitoring for compliance and effectiveness. Assists in identifying and resolving process issues which may involve system testing or development. May oversee the work of less experienced analysts in the work group.


Responsibilities

  • Data Analysis - Sources, compiles, and interprets data. Analyzes data for accuracy and efficiencies, effectively communicates analysis output.
  • Identifying Requirements - Determines system requirements and communicates them through the use of specifications, reports, project plans, or other forms of documentation. Identifies issues that affect system processes, and assists in correcting. Ensures compliance through testing and analysis.
  • Reporting - Produces advanced reporting based on data analysis, user input, and system testing. Identifies patterns, problems, and areas of improvement. May develop process enhancements based on analysis results.
  • System Support - Provides expert technical support for systems by responding to escalated inquiries, ensuring processes run smoothly, and working to continuously improve the end-user experience. Implements recommended modifications and enhancements. Serves as an analytics resource to wider organization or business units, offering guidance on systems and data output.

The base pay for this position is relative to your experience but the range is generally $78,000 to $119,600 per year.


Qualifications

    Bachelor's Degree and 4 years of experience in Systems Support, or Analytics, or Operations Support OR High School Diploma or GED and 8 years of experience in Systems Support, or Analytics, or Operations Support
    Skills/Experience preferred:
    • BA will be responsible for requirements gathering, documentation, backlog management and other related tasks.
    • Requirements will be gathered using diverse means - wide degree of creativity and initiative is expected. UI/UX documentation needs to be done via Adobe XD.
    • Proactively identify and mitigate risk to projects - coordination of meetings with stakeholders, project managers and/or development team - mentor team members.
    • Must be able to independently create SCRUM user stories, maintain product backlog and perform sprint planning.
    • Ensure the quality in various deliverables by performing any required testing.
    • Should be proficient in ADO/Jira.
    • BA with extensive experience and strengths in software development and business process re-engineering is preferred.

    • Ability to work in EST/MST time zone.
    • Able to work independently with minimal supervision.
    • e Pega PCBA certification
